The Oregon Sustainability Center, still being developed in Portland, is expected to be a superlative accomplishment for American green building. Meanwhile, another Pacific Northwest project 鈥 the Cascadia Center for Sustainable Design and Construction 鈥 has been described as 鈥渢he world’s most energy-efficient office building.鈥

The projects, however, are not competing with each other so much as with the challenge of creating living buildings that won’t be occupied by their owners.
鈥淭he interesting thing about the Living Building Challenge is that you either meet it or you don’t,鈥 said Scott Clem of , the general contractor for the sustainability center. 鈥淭o say that one building is greener than the other is facetious.鈥
The Cascadia center, scheduled to be completed in summer 2012, would be the first urban office building to meet the Living Building Challenge. The sustainability center, slated to be completed in August 2013, would be the first urban high-rise living building, according to Jill Sherman at Gerding Edlen Development. And at seven floors and approximately 130,000 square feet, it would be the largest and tallest living building.
鈥淲e think it’s great that somebody else in the region is trying to figure this out,鈥 Sherman said.
The Oregon Sustainability Center, originally planned as a 220,000-square-foot structure, has had to overcome significant hurdles relating to cost and public opinion. The center’s schematic design will need to be approved by the Portland Development Commission and Portland City Council before design development can proceed, hopefully this fall, Clem said.
Like all stakeholders striving to meet the Living Building Challenge, those leading the Portland and Seattle projects must take special care to avoid materials that contain harmful chemicals, detailed on the challenge’s 鈥渞ed list.鈥 Officials with both projects are in talks with manufacturers to find 鈥 or even specifically commission 鈥 materials that meet those requirements.
鈥淲e’ve got a pretty good database that we’re building that will vet materials contractors use, and we’re working with manufacturing to remove toxins,鈥 said Chris Rogers of Point32. He is working as a Cascadia center project manager.
A limited use of materials affects cost 鈥 a factor particularly important for buildings that will eventually offer leases.
In most cases, potential living building projects are community centers, nonprofits’ offices or private homes. Their owners typically absorb cost burdens and come to understand how net-zero energy structures and systems work.
鈥淲e’ve introduced the wrinkle of tenants that can change, need to be encouraged and controlled and monitored and that need to pay a rent that’s reasonable,鈥 Clem said.
The Oregon University System has mandated that construction costs for the Oregon Sustainability Center be less than $424 per square foot so that rents can remain competitive. The Oregon Sustainability Center is a $70 million project, according to recent numbers from the Portland Development Commission. Rogers would not give a cost estimate for the Cascadia center, but added that downward pressure on commercial rents and the expense of green construction were major challenges for the project.
Stakeholders in the projects justify large price tags with sustainability: The Cascadia center is expected to last 250 years, and the sustainability center is expected to last 100.
Tenants in the buildings will be required to adapt to energy needs to keep them net-zero, Clem said. If office tenants were to act as normal office tenants 鈥 such as maintain a regular office temperature, run many large appliances like copy machines, and rely on artificial lighting 鈥 he said, 鈥渁 lot of the (energy) strategies 鈥 are going to fail.鈥
Tenants will sign 鈥済reen lease鈥 agreements to assure practices are employed that will keep energy consumption low. Also, energy use will be monitored.
In the Oregon Sustainability Center, lower-floor retail spaces will be open only to tenants who consume relatively less energy: no dry cleaners or bakers, for example, Clem said. Cascadia center tenants, on the other hand, are expected to be involved in the green building industry and naturally employ sustainable practices.
Neither of these buildings, when completed, will be expected to operate like normal buildings.
鈥淭his isn’t just a real estate project; it’s an economic development project,鈥 Sherman said. If a developer just wanted to build an office building that was profitable to rent, she added, this wouldn’t be the way to do it.
